About turn on club shop

Post by ClaretTony » Sun Mar 29, 2020 4:32 pm

Last week, Burnley Football Club issued a statement as follows:

Due to the ongoing Coronavirus COVID-19 threat Burnley Football Club has made the decision to close all supporter facing departments including the ticket office, Clarets Stores at Turf Moor and Charter Walk and online, reception, catering rooms, and administration offices from Friday 20th March until further notice. This is in line with guidance and advice from both the Government and the football authorities.

That hasn't lasted long. Today they are advertising again with news that the online shop is open.
